[發明專利]一種設備間通信的方法及裝置在審
| 申請號: | 201310465642.4 | 申請日: | 2013-09-30 |
| 公開(公告)號: | CN104518959A | 公開(公告)日: | 2015-04-15 |
| 發明(設計)人: | 張永杰 | 申請(專利權)人: | 張永杰 |
| 主分類號: | H04L12/701 | 分類號: | H04L12/701;H04L29/06 |
| 代理公司: | 北京潤澤恒知識產權代理有限公司11319 | 代理人: | 趙娟 |
| 地址: | 518067廣東省*** | 國省代碼: | 廣東;44 |
| 權利要求書: | 查看更多 | 說明書: | 查看更多 |
| 摘要: | |||
| 搜索關鍵詞: | 一種 設備 通信 方法 裝置 | ||
技術領域
本發明涉及通信技術領域,特別是涉及一種設備間通信的方法及裝置。
背景技術
為了方便通信,大量的企業均設有自己的局域網。目前,若出差在外的員工希望與公司內部的局域網中的電腦通信,可以采用以下三種傳統方式來實現:
1)通過路由器地址映射,將公司內部的電腦映射為互聯網上一臺電腦;或者,直接將公司內部的電腦放置在外部公共IP地址的網絡上,員工可直接通過外部公共IP地址來通信;
2)公司內部的電腦先將數據放到公網的服務器上,員工再從公網服務器中獲取數據。
3)通過穿透NAT(Network?Address?Translation,網路位址變換)的P2P(Point?to?Point,點對點)連接實現通信。
在具體實現中,可以通過上述三種方式來實現公司內部的電腦與在外的員工之間的通信,但是三種方式有其各自的適用場景,并且由于網絡的不可靠性,任何一個節點或一條鏈路發生故障,都可能會導致業務的中斷。
因此,本領域技術人員迫切需要解決的問題之一在于,提出一種設備間通信的方法及裝置,用以通過第三方設備實現設備之間的通信,為了提高網絡實現設備之間通信方式的多元化。
發明內容
本發明所要解決的技術問題是提供一種設備間通信的方法及裝置,用以通過第三方設備實現設備之間的通信,實現設備之間通信方式的多元化。
為了解決上述問題,本發明公開了一種設備間通信的方法,其特征在于,所述設備包括第一節點設備EP1,第二節點設備EP2,服務器PS,以及,中轉節點設備SE,所述的方法包括:
所述第一節點設備EP1發送與所述第二節點設備EP2進行直接連接的請求至所述服務器PS;
當依據所述服務器PS針對所述請求的反饋,所述第一節點設備EP1無法與所述第二節點設備EP2進行直接連接時,接收所述服務器PS返回的一個或多個中轉節點設備SE的信息;
所述第一節點設備EP1依據所述一個或多個中轉節點設備SE的信息連接所述一個或多個中轉節點設備SE;若連接成功,則將連接成功的一個或多個中轉節點設備SE的信息發送至所述第二節點設備EP2;所述第二節點設備EP2用于依據所述一個或多個中轉節點設備SE的信息連接所述一個或多個中轉節點設備SE,并記錄連接成功的一個或多個中轉節點設備SE的信息;
所述第一節點設備EP1接收所述第二節點設備EP2連接成功的一個或多個中轉節點設備SE的信息并記錄;
當所述第一節點設備EP1向第二節點設備EP2發送數據包時,所述第一節點設備EP1按照所述第二節點設備EP2連接成功的一個或多個中轉節點設備SE的信息將數據包發送至其中至少一個中轉節點設備SE,所述中轉節點設備SE用于將所述數據包轉發至所述第二節點設備EP2,
或者,
當所述第二節點設備EP2向第一節點設備EP1發送數據包時,所述第二節點設備EP2按照所述第一節點設備EP1連接成功的一個或多個中轉節點設備SE的信息將數據包發送至其中至少一個中轉節點設備SE,所述中轉節點設備SE用于將所述數據包轉發至所述第一節點設備EP1。
優選地,所述的方法還包括:
依據所述服務器PS針對所述連接請求的反饋,所述第一節點設備EP1與所述第二節點設備EP2進行直接連接成功;
當所述第一節點設備EP1向第二節點設備EP2發送數據包時,所述第一節點設備EP1直接將數據包發送至第二節點設備EP2;
或者,
當所述第二節點設備EP2向第一節點設備EP1發送數據包時,所述第二節點設備EP2直接將數據包發送至第一節點設備EP1。
優選地,所述第一節點設備EP1具有第一內網UDP端口及第一外網UDP端口,所述第二節點設備EP2具有第二內網UDP端口及第二外網UDP端口,所述第一節點設備EP1與所述第二節點設備EP2進行直接連接的步驟包括:
所述第一節點設備EP1發送所述第一內網UDP端口及第一外網UDP端口所述至所述服務器PS;所述服務器PS用于將所述第一內網UDP端口及第一外網UDP端口發送至所述第二節點設備EP2;所述第二節點設備EP2用于在接收到所述第一內網UDP端口及第一外網UDP端口時,記錄所述第一內網UDP端口及第一外網UDP端口,并發送所述第二內網UDP端口及第二外網UDP端口至所述服務器PS;
所述第一節點設備EP1接收所述服務器PS發送的所述第二內網UDP端口及第二外網UDP端口并記錄;
該專利技術資料僅供研究查看技術是否侵權等信息,商用須獲得專利權人授權。該專利全部權利屬于張永杰;,未經張永杰;許可,擅自商用是侵權行為。如果您想購買此專利、獲得商業授權和技術合作,請聯系【客服】
本文鏈接:http://www.szxzyx.cn/pat/books/201310465642.4/2.html,轉載請聲明來源鉆瓜專利網。
- 上一篇:路由方法、設備和系統
- 下一篇:服務器、終端管理方法以及終端





